From: Colin Ian King <colin.king@canonical.com>

There is a spelling mistake in an error message. Fix it.

Signed-off-by: Colin Ian King <colin.king@canonical.com>
---
 tools/testing/selftests/safesetid/safesetid-test.c | 2 +-
 1 file changed, 1 insertion(+), 1 deletion(-)

diff --git a/tools/testing/selftests/safesetid/safesetid-test.c b/tools/testing/selftests/safesetid/safesetid-test.c
index 0c4d50644c13..4b809c93ba36 100644
--- a/tools/testing/selftests/safesetid/safesetid-test.c
+++ b/tools/testing/selftests/safesetid/safesetid-test.c
@@ -152,7 +152,7 @@ static void write_policies(void)
 
 	fd = open(add_whitelist_policy_file, O_WRONLY);
 	if (fd < 0)
-		die("cant open add_whitelist_policy file\n");
+		die("can't open add_whitelist_policy file\n");
 	written = write(fd, policy_str, strlen(policy_str));
 	if (written != strlen(policy_str)) {
 		if (written >= 0) {
